A slow website can quietly push visitors away before they even read your content or view your products. Pages that take too long to load often lead to higher bounce rates, lower conversions, and weaker search rankings. That is why many site owners eventually move beyond shared hosting and start comparing managed hosting with VPS hosting.
Both options offer stronger performance than shared hosting because they provide better server resources, improved stability, and more control over how your website runs. Still, faster hosting is not only about extra RAM or CPU power. Real speed also comes from proper server setup, caching, CDN integration, and ongoing maintenance.
This is where the difference between managed hosting and VPS becomes clear. A VPS gives you dedicated resources and room for custom server tuning, but it often requires technical knowledge to unlock its full performance. Managed hosting, on the other hand, handles much of the optimization for you, which makes it a strong choice for business owners, bloggers, and growing brands that want speed without constant server management.
The right option depends on your website goals, traffic levels, and technical experience. Some users benefit more from the flexibility of VPS hosting, while others get better real world performance from a managed hosting environment.
What Website Speed Really Means
Many people think website speed only refers to how quickly a page appears on screen. In reality, website loading speed involves several performance signals working together behind the scenes. A fast site does not just feel smoother for visitors. It also helps search visibility, user experience, and conversion rates.
Key Speed Metrics That Matter
Here are the main performance metrics that actually shape website speed:
- TTFB or Time to First Byte
This measures how quickly the server starts responding after a visitor clicks your site. A lower server response time usually means your hosting environment is properly configured. - Page Load Time
This tracks how long the entire page takes to fully load, including images, scripts, and design elements. - Core Web Vitals
Google uses these performance signals to measure user experience. They focus on loading speed, visual stability, and responsiveness during interaction. - Performance During Traffic Spikes
A website may load quickly during normal hours but slow down when traffic increases. Stable performance under pressure is a major sign of a strong hosting setup.
What Actually Affects Hosting Speed
Several factors influence how fast your website performs:
- Hardware Resources
Faster CPUs, more RAM, and NVMe storage help websites process requests quicker. - Server Stack
Technologies like NGINX, LiteSpeed, and optimized PHP settings can improve speed significantly. - CDN and Caching
A CDN stores content closer to visitors, while caching reduces repeated server work. - Site Optimization
Heavy images, poor coding, and excessive plugins can slow down even fast hosting. - Hosting Management
Proper updates, monitoring, and server tuning play a huge role in maintaining consistent speed.What Is VPS Hosting?
VPS hosting, short for Virtual Private Server hosting, gives your website its own dedicated portion of a physical server. Unlike shared hosting, where hundreds of websites compete for the same resources, a VPS creates a more isolated environment with reserved power for your site.
For growing websites, this often leads to stronger VPS hosting performance and more stable loading times.
How VPS Hosting Works
A VPS uses virtualization technology to split one physical server into several independent environments. Each virtual server operates separately and comes with its own resources.
These resources usually include:
- Dedicated CPU power
Your website gets access to allocated processing power instead of sharing everything with random websites. - Reserved RAM
More memory allows pages, databases, and applications to run smoother during higher traffic periods. - SSD or NVMe storage
Faster storage devices help websites retrieve files and process requests quicker. - Isolation from noisy neighbors
If another website on the same machine receives sudden traffic spikes, your performance remains more stable.
This setup makes VPS hosting attractive for businesses that need more control and flexibility.
Why VPS Can Improve Website Speed
A VPS can deliver excellent speed when configured correctly. Since you control the environment, you can fine tune the hosting stack for your website needs.
For example, developers often install LiteSpeed hosting environments, Redis caching, or custom NGINX setups to reduce server response time. This type of tuning can significantly improve page speed for busy WordPress sites or ecommerce stores.
A self managed VPS also handles heavier traffic more effectively because resources are not spread across hundreds of unrelated websites.
Where VPS Can Become Slower
A VPS is not automatically fast. Performance still depends on setup and maintenance.
Poor server configuration, outdated software, missing security updates, or badly configured caching systems can slow the website down quickly. Inexperienced users may also struggle with optimization tasks that managed hosting providers usually handle automatically.
For that reason, VPS hosting works best for users who want deeper control and have the technical knowledge to manage it properly.
What Is Managed Hosting?
Managed hosting is a service where the hosting provider handles the technical side of server management for you. Instead of configuring everything manually, you receive a ready to use environment designed for speed, stability, and security.
This approach is popular with business owners, bloggers, ecommerce brands, and agencies that want strong website performance without spending hours managing servers.
How Managed Hosting Works
With managed hosting, the provider takes care of many tasks that would normally require technical experience.
These services often include:
- Pre configured hosting stack
The server environment is already optimized with technologies that improve speed and stability. - Automatic updates
System updates, software patches, and performance improvements are handled behind the scenes. - Security management
Hosting providers monitor threats, apply security fixes, and reduce risks that could slow down or damage your site. - Built in caching and CDN support
Many providers include advanced caching systems and hosting with CDN integration to improve global loading speed.
This setup allows website owners to focus more on content, sales, and growth instead of technical maintenance.
Why Managed Hosting Often Feels Faster
One reason managed hosting performs well is that the environment is already optimized before your site even goes live.
Providers fine tune server settings, PHP configurations, databases, and caching layers to improve managed WordPress hosting speed right away. This often leads to faster loading times without requiring manual adjustments.
Managed hosting also tends to deliver more stable uptime during traffic increases because providers carefully control server usage. For WordPress websites, this can create a smoother experience during busy periods like product launches or seasonal promotions.
Another major advantage is fewer maintenance mistakes. Since the hosting company handles updates and monitoring, users are less likely to accidentally damage performance through incorrect settings.
Trade Offs of Managed Hosting
Managed hosting does come with limitations.
You usually get less control over server settings compared to a self managed VPS. Some providers also restrict certain plugins or advanced configurations to maintain server stability.
Pricing can also be higher, especially for premium plans with advanced performance features. Still, many businesses see value in the convenience, support, and managed hosting benefits that come with a professionally maintained environment.
Managed Hosting vs VPS Speed Comparison
When comparing managed hosting vs VPS speed, the answer depends on how the server is configured and who manages it. Both options can deliver strong website performance, but they work differently in real world situations.
For most businesses and content driven websites, managed hosting often delivers faster results immediately after setup. A VPS, however, can achieve excellent performance when handled by someone with strong technical knowledge.
Resource Allocation and Performance
A VPS gives you dedicated virtual resources such as CPU power and RAM. Since these resources are reserved for your website, performance usually stays more stable than shared hosting during traffic increases.
Managed hosting also offers strong resource allocation, but the hosting provider handles the balancing and optimization behind the scenes. Many premium providers build their systems around performance focused infrastructure with NVMe storage and optimized server stacks.
Here is how they compare:
Feature VPS Hosting Managed Hosting CPU and RAM access Dedicated resources with manual control Optimized resources managed by provider Traffic handling Strong with proper tuning Stable for most business websites Stability under load Depends on configuration quality Usually consistent out of the box Caching and Optimization
Caching and optimization often create the biggest difference in hosting speed comparison tests.
With a VPS, you can install custom solutions such as Redis object caching, LiteSpeed servers, or advanced database tuning. This flexibility can produce extremely fast performance for developers who know how to optimize servers correctly.
Managed hosting simplifies this process by including many speed tools automatically. Providers often bundle CDN integration, page caching, PHP optimization, and image delivery systems into the hosting plan.
Optimization Area VPS Hosting Managed Hosting CDN integration Manual setup Often included Object caching Custom configuration Pre configured PHP optimization User managed Automatically tuned Database tuning Manual adjustments Managed by provider Ease of Performance Management
Performance management is where managed hosting usually pulls ahead for everyday users.
A self managed VPS requires server maintenance, monitoring, security updates, and troubleshooting. This can consume time and create problems if settings are configured incorrectly.
Managed hosting removes much of that workload. The provider handles updates, security, backups, and server tuning, making it easier to maintain fast website performance without technical stress.
Factor VPS Hosting Managed Hosting Technical skill High Low to medium Time investment Significant Minimal Maintenance responsibility User handles most tasks Provider handles most tasks Which One Is Faster in Real Use?
For non technical users, managed hosting usually becomes the fastest hosting for websites because the environment is already optimized for performance. You can launch a WordPress site and benefit from caching, CDN support, and server tuning without touching advanced settings.
A VPS can outperform managed hosting when configured by experienced developers or system administrators. With the right stack, aggressive caching, and custom tuning, a VPS can squeeze out even better speed and scalability for demanding applications.
The real difference comes down to expertise. Managed hosting delivers reliable speed with less effort, while VPS hosting rewards users who know how to optimize every layer of the server environment.
Best Option for Different Website Types
The right hosting choice depends on how your website operates, how much traffic it receives, and how much control you want over the server environment. Some websites benefit more from simplicity and built in optimization, while others need advanced customization and deeper server access.
Best for WordPress Blogs
Managed hosting is usually the strongest option for WordPress blogs and content focused websites.
Most bloggers want fast loading pages without handling server maintenance, security updates, or caching plugins manually. Managed hosting providers already optimize their environments for WordPress performance, which helps improve loading speed and stability from day one.
For example, a travel blog publishing image heavy articles every week will often perform better on a managed plan with built in caching and CDN support.
If your goal is simplicity and reliable speed, managed hosting is often the fastest WordPress hosting solution for growing blogs.
Best for WooCommerce Stores
WooCommerce websites have more complex performance needs because they process dynamic content, product searches, carts, and customer accounts.
For smaller stores with moderate traffic, managed hosting usually works well because the provider handles optimization and security automatically.
Larger ecommerce stores with heavy traffic or advanced custom features may benefit more from a VPS setup. A properly configured VPS can support custom caching layers, database tuning, and advanced server optimization for better checkout performance.
This makes the best hosting for WooCommerce dependent on store size, traffic patterns, and customization requirements.
Best for Developers and SaaS Platforms
Developers and SaaS businesses often prefer VPS hosting because it offers greater flexibility.
A VPS for developers allows full control over the server stack, including custom frameworks, NGINX configurations, Redis caching, and specialized deployment environments.
For example, a SaaS platform handling thousands of API requests may need a custom tuned environment that managed hosting cannot fully support.
Best for Small Business Websites
Managed hosting is usually the better choice for small business websites.
Local businesses, agencies, and service companies typically want stable performance without hiring technical staff. Managed hosting simplifies updates, backups, security, and caching while still delivering strong loading speeds.
A law firm website, restaurant booking site, or portfolio page often performs best with a managed setup focused on reliability and ease of use.
Biggest Website Speed Gains Beyond Hosting
Even the fastest hosting plan cannot fully fix a slow website built with oversized images, bloated plugins, or poorly optimized code. Hosting plays a major role in performance, but real website performance optimization requires attention to the entire site experience.
In many cases, small technical improvements create larger speed gains than switching hosting providers alone.
Image Optimization
Large images are one of the biggest causes of slow websites.
Uploading uncompressed files forces browsers to load more data, which increases page load times significantly. Compressing images and using modern formats like WebP can improve website loading speed almost immediately.
Quick tips:
- Resize images before uploading
- Use compression tools
- Avoid massive homepage banners
- Enable lazy loading for galleries and blog images
A photography portfolio or ecommerce store with heavy visuals can often cut loading times dramatically through image optimization alone.
Code Cleanup and Plugin Reduction
Too many plugins, scripts, and unnecessary code files can overload the browser and server.
This problem appears often on WordPress websites where multiple plugins add overlapping functions. Removing unused plugins and reducing external scripts can improve responsiveness and stability.
Quick tips:
- Delete inactive plugins
- Remove outdated themes
- Minify CSS and JavaScript files
- Limit third party tracking scripts
Cleaner code usually creates a smoother browsing experience across desktop and mobile devices.
CDN Usage
A CDN for faster websites stores copies of your content on servers located around the world. Visitors then load files from the location closest to them instead of relying on a single origin server.
This reduces latency and improves loading speed for global audiences.
Quick tips:
- Use a CDN for images and static files
- Enable edge caching
- Connect the CDN properly with your caching system
Browser Caching and Compression
Browser caching allows returning visitors to load parts of your website faster because certain files stay stored locally on their device.
Compression reduces file sizes before they are delivered to the browser.
Quick tips:
- Enable GZIP or Brotli compression
- Set browser cache expiration rules
- Compress CSS, JavaScript, and HTML files
These adjustments reduce server load and create faster page delivery across the site.
Managed Hosting vs VPS Pricing
Pricing is one of the biggest factors people consider when choosing between managed hosting and VPS hosting. At first glance, VPS plans often appear cheaper, especially for users comfortable with technical setup. However, the long term cost depends on more than the monthly hosting bill.
The real comparison comes down to money versus time.
Entry Level Costs
A self managed VPS usually starts at a lower monthly price than managed hosting. You pay mainly for server resources such as CPU, RAM, and storage.
Managed hosting costs more because the provider includes performance optimization, security monitoring, updates, backups, and technical support within the plan.
For example, a small business website may find a VPS cheaper upfront, while a managed hosting plan bundles many services that would otherwise require manual work or extra tools.
Hidden Maintenance Costs
Lower VPS pricing can become expensive when server management enters the picture.
A self managed environment requires time for software updates, security patches, monitoring, troubleshooting, and performance tuning. If problems appear during traffic spikes or server failures, fixing them may require technical expertise or paid developer support.
Managed hosting reduces many of these hidden costs because the provider handles maintenance tasks automatically. This allows business owners and content creators to spend more time growing the website instead of maintaining infrastructure.
Long Term Value
Long term value depends on your experience level and website goals.
For developers and technical teams, VPS hosting can offer excellent flexibility at a lower operating cost. For non technical users, managed hosting often provides better overall value because it combines speed, support, maintenance, and reliability in one service.
Paying slightly more for managed hosting can sometimes save hours of work and prevent costly performance problems later.
Final Verdict
When comparing managed hosting vs VPS, there is no single answer that fits every website. The better choice depends on how much control you need, how much traffic your site receives, and how comfortable you are managing servers.
For most business websites, managed hosting delivers stronger real world performance with far less effort. The hosting environment is already optimized for speed, security, caching, and stability, which allows site owners to focus on growth instead of technical maintenance. If you run a WordPress blog, company website, portfolio, or growing ecommerce store, managed hosting is usually the smarter and faster option.
A VPS becomes more powerful when handled by experienced developers or technical teams. With custom server tuning, advanced caching systems, and optimized infrastructure, a VPS can outperform many managed hosting environments. This makes it a strong choice for SaaS platforms, high traffic applications, and websites with specialized performance requirements.
If your current website feels slow, start by auditing your hosting environment, image sizes, plugins, and caching setup before making a decision. Many websites still run on outdated shared hosting plans that struggle under modern traffic demands.
For most users looking for reliable speed without technical headaches, managed hosting is the clear winner. For advanced users who want maximum flexibility and deeper server control, a properly tuned VPS can deliver exceptional performance.
- Dedicated CPU power


